LeetCode 190. 颠倒二进制位
【LeetCode】 190. 颠倒二进制位
算法
以8比特为例,abcdefgh
,每次运算交换“奇偶位”,即[badcfehg]
→[dcbahgfe]
→hgfedcba
1 | class Solution { |
复杂度分析
- 时间复杂度:
; - 空间复杂度:
;
本博客所有文章除特别声明外,均采用 CC BY-NC-SA 4.0 许可协议。转载请注明来自 科海拾零!
以8比特为例,abcdefgh
,每次运算交换“奇偶位”,即[badcfehg]
→[dcbahgfe]
→hgfedcba
1 | class Solution { |